Towering Pines - Mountain Modern Nederland Retreat
Newly added 2-3 person Sauna! Thoughtfully designed house sits adjacent to National Forest Land affording Hiking, Mountain Biking, Snowshoeing, and XC Skiing all from the front door. Over 1600 sq. ft. of usable space, amazing mountain views, and indoor/outdoor living with an openable glass garage door and large south facing deck with hot tub. Nestled in the trees amongst towering Ponderosa Pines. Located minutes away from Nederland, Boulder, and Eldora Ski Resort. This space will not disappoint!
Since its inception, everyone that has visited this house has commented positively about the space. Owner designed, and built with the help of local craftsman, no detail was left untouched. With 15' high vaulted ceilings, south facing aspect, passive solar design, and filled with an abundance of windows, this house is flooded with light, color, and ample ventilation. When temperatures drop, in floor radiant heat takes over to provide warmth underfoot and an auxiliary gas stove provides instant heat. With an amazing view of Mount Thorodin, also know as the "sleeping giant", this 10'500 foot mountain is the focal centerpiece. Perched on top of a hill and surrounded by trees, one has the feeling of being in a "tree house".
The property is located in a rural mountain neighborhood and is very secluded as it backs up to National Forest service land, however, it is less than only one mile away from a major highway (Hwy 72) and has ample parking. It is very quiet consisting of only two other neighbors with ample spacing. Even though the property has a Black Hawk address, it is actually closer to the small but bustling mountain town of Nederland. The local area provides numerous summer and winter recreation activities and is flanked by the Continental Divide Mountain Range with protected Wilderness areas. Minutes away, Eldora Ski Resort provides world class Alpine skiing and a Nordic Center with over 40 kilometers of groomed trails.
Approximate time to local areas : 10 minutes to Nederland (nearest town), 20 minutes to Eldora Ski Resort, 25 minutes to Black Hawk, 35 minutes to Boulder, 55 minutes to Denver, and 1 hour 15 minutes to Denver International Airport (DIA).
Guest access: This house is a three story house, of which guests have exclusive access to the 1st floor ( main living area ) with separate entrance, deck, hot tub, and grill, and the 2nd floor (master suite) with spa bathroom, bedroom and adjoining balcony. The owner/host resides in the lower level of the house with separate entrance and shares no common spaces with guests. Guests also have free access to local micro brewed beer on tap in the kitchen as well as organic coffee and filtered water.
Other things to note: During winter months, an AWD or 4WD vehicle is recommended. Cell coverage is limited, currently AT&T. WiFi and WiFi calling are available as well as a land line and phone for local and emergency calls. If you do not have AT&T, it is advisable to set up WIFI calling with your provider before arrival. Check - in is anytime after 4 pm and check - out is by 10 am. Quiet hours are from 10 pm - 8 am. No parties, no shoes or smoking inside the house.
